jan 1, 1589 - parser

Description:

An obsolete spelling of ‘piercer’, that is a tool or instrument for piercing or boring holes. The earliest references occur in connection with coopers and masons: 1400 <i>duo parsures, unum spigot, wymbill, unum thixtill</i>, York (SS4/265); 1498 <i>ij les parsors pro cementariis</i>, York (SS35/92); 1541-2 <i>Item for a parser, jd</i>, York (CCW236); 1589 <i>2 iron wedges a parcer</i>, South Cave (Kaner156).
